The size of Elderslie is approximately 5.1 square kilometres. There are 17 parks, covering nearly 9.0% of the total area. The population of Elderslie in 2016 was 6005 people. By 2021 the population was 7878 showing a population growth of 31.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Elderslie is 0-9 years. Households in Elderslie are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Elderslie work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 68.70% of the homes in Elderslie were owner-occupied compared with 73.70% in 2016.
